If you sympathize with someone who is in a bad situation, you show that you are sorry for them I must tell you how much I sympathize with you for your loss, Professor [VERB + with] He would sympathize but he wouldn't understand [VERB] If you sympathize with someone's feelings, you understand them and are not critical of them
